Olympique Lyonnais v Everton Betting: Toffees to crash out of Europa League with demoralising defeat in France

Everton will face an embarrassing early exit from the Europa League should they lose in France against Olympique Lyonnais on Thursday night.

The Toffees have taken just one point from their opening three Group E games and will crash out of the competition if they fail to avoid defeat against Bruno Genesio's men.

Lyon will provide stiff opposition, for the French side were winners in the reverse fixture - 2-1 at Goodison Park earlier this month, in what proved to be Ronald Koeman's penultimate match in charge of Everton - and, with a place in the last 32 of the competition within reach, Genesio's side will be in confident mood.
